surfing
Prononciation : [ˈsɜːrfɪŋ]
Mot
Contexte : « sports »
(noun) the sport of riding on the surface of the sea on a board, usually catching waves. It's a fun activity where you balance on a board and ride the waves of the ocean.

Contexte : « sports »
(verb) to ride on a surfboard in the sea. It means you are actively participating in the sport of surfing, catching waves, and gliding on the water.

Contexte : « internet »
(verb) to look through websites and browse content online. It’s like exploring the internet, clicking on different links, and reading or watching things that interest you.
